Upload Csv File In Nodejs

Student Information Systems (SIS) often have a method for generating reports in CSV format that can be modified to fit the format Canvas requires. NET Framework object. each quarter on the internet. js and the Oracle DB. Sometimes you get comma-separated value (CSV) files, other tabular data, or even plain-text files. com/projects/node-csv. I am creating a CSV file on the fly from JSON content and uploading generated CSV file on S3 bucket rather than first saving the file locally. If you're interested in reading more about Reading Files with Node. We will go through step by step on how to handle single and multiple file(s) upload with Express, save it to database (LokiJs), and retrieve the saved file for viewing. Specifically, we'll be using the fs module to do just that. To Upload and insert the CSV file into Database In this tutorial, you will learn how to upload a CSV file through JSP and insert it into the database. The information inside could be a spreadsheet, a contact list or just about any data set that can be arranged in columns and rows. js server, which will be sent as a response to the client (and downloaded as a file). To download files using curl in Node. Related posts: – Nodejs Express RestAPI – Upload. 1, uploads are initially disabled by default, due to security considerations. Enter this article, which will demonstrate how to create a CSV template and a form to upload the CSV file, and how to parse the CSV into a Mongoose Model that will be saved to a MongoDB database. Your options are to convert the entire file to ISO-8859-1 (or latin1), or convert line by line and convert each line into ISO-8859-1 encoding, then use str_getcsv (or compatible backwards-compatible implementation). This script automatically constructs a CREATE TABLE command that matches the columns in the CSV. In computers, a CSV (comma-separated values) file contains the values in a table as a series of ASCII text lines organized so that each column value is separated by a comma from the next column's value and each row starts a new line. CSV file - import content from CSV files using column names or indexes (php >= 5. js, as you probably know, is much different than your typical JavaScript in the browser. When i change this key to "Delimited(,)" or delete it the code works perfect, but when i have a csv-file seperated with semicolons I just got 1 column back (see code below, the delimiter is determined with reading the first line). nodejs In this blog, we will cover up how to upload CSV file from S3 bucket to SFTP Server using NodeJS. Using the form at Node export: import under Create content (Add content in D7). Create and Import Autopilot CSV File into Intune from OOBE NM[] Create and Import Autopilot CSV File into Intune from OOBECreate and Import Autopilot CSV File into Intune from OOBE script will download all required modules and get-windowsauto pilotinfo script, create a CSV (Hash) file and import it into Intune. Now you don't need to worry about streaming binary data, writing streams to file, parsing form data and other complex procedures simply install npm libraries for form-data or use node-formidable by Felix Geisendorfer & handle, parsing forms and receiving file uploads in no time. If you would trigger import on a particular module, neither you nor any other user in Vtiger CRM can import records into the same module. iss video mein maine bataya hai ki kaise asani se CSV file ko autocad me import kiya ja sakta is link pe click karne ke baad jo text file khulegi use pura select karne ke baad note pad me copy. How to import CSV file to MySQL table. The script comes in two parts: Import-SchemaCSV. Parsing a CSV file in node. A few years back, if you needed to upload any files or images to the Server, you were completely dependent on the Server side languages like C# and PHP. Amazon S3 can publish events (for example, when an object is created in a bucket) to AWS Lambda and invoke your Lambda function by passing the event data as a parameter. Essentially, there are a lot of different things that a. Browse other questions tagged javascript parsing node. Parsing Docs; Formatting Docs; Quick Examples. js Get Started Node. The following downloadable source code contains a working example of uploading files over REST. 1 Deven Rathore Updated on June 17, 2016 13 Comments An eloquent way of importing and exporting Excel and CSV files inLaravel 5. This article assumes that you have a basic understanding of Mongoose and how it interacts with MongoDB. What I have to show today is a simple Node. csv file into a 2d array. With our advanced file uploading and processing service, it is quick and easy to automatically generate a waveform image from an audio file. This video tells you how to upload single file or image in nodejs and express js. You can find all the code samples presented in this article in my github repository. Click the "Add Resource. To import this data to QGIS, you will have to save it as a text file and need at least 2 columns which contain the X and Y coordinates. org to create your CSV files, or by loading it in a text editor such as Notepad+ and convert the encoding. employee df = pd. G1003 CSV File Upload. Export PostgreSQL Table to CSV file – shows you how to export tables to a CSV file. csv file in admin interface which contains an error. The LargeFileUpload method is the same as PutFile, but designed to work around the following potential problem associated with an upload that is extremely large. The script would be completed by the import script which would. I want to import a CSV file and do some operation on it. CSV files are text files with information separated by commas, saved with the extension. Most people want to import some type of excel file into their SAS program. View on Github. CSV Parse for Node. 5) Click Export To. csv", header = TRUE, sep = Support Premium email support Sign in. You can then copy (Ctrl+C) and paste (Ctrl+V) it into Excel. After you've exported contacts to a. js using csvtojson lib. In this article I show the very basic steps with Node. Documents that do not match an existing document in the database are inserted as usual. In our file upload route, the req parameter has req. Essentially, there are a lot of different things that a. When the upload is finished, double-click the CSV file to open it. Store the file in a secure location. xml file containing a project named builddocs that contains a docs target, I can define a docs target in my main buildfile and that is the one that will be called. CSV) option. It only covers the most common items, and tries to guess sensible defaults. js, we could use nothing else than just the fs module, as in essence the CSV file is a plain text file. js; csv parser in node js; Database (MongoDB with Mongoose) Debugging Node. You can upload any type of file to your Web server. Selamat datang di tulisan pertama saya. CSV files can be viewed and manipulated through a spreadsheet application or text editor. Learn how to Read CSV File using NodeJS. How to import and export a CSV file to and from Postgres 1 Reply You can simply import and export a comma seperated values file (CSV) by using the command line or the pgadmin SQL interface. js application; Deliver HTML or any other sort of file; Dependency Injection; Deploying Node. html file {{single}} add this line is in your. The likelihood of a network interruption or some other transmission failure is high (for example, if you are uploading a file from a mobile app). js) SharePoint -- Upload File. In French, Excel will expect a semi-colons ; instead of a comma ,. We can read the csv file and remove whitespaces, by registering new dialects using csv. Here, I will show you how to upload the files to the Server, using Node. My roster file is currently in Excel. Importing Resources from CSV file. We are using the File Import node to import soil. Import the CSV file into the system. js script that automagically loads a CSV into a database, and you don't even have to run a CREATE TABLE command. csv) Change the Save as type: to “Text Files”. You may modify the relevant parts inside importCSV. Export PostgreSQL Table to CSV file – shows you how to export tables to a CSV file. js or Writing Files with Node. js and Multer package November 3rd, 2016 In this article I will tell about how to upload files to server using Node. Here I'll explain the basic procedure of uploading a file in Node. Importing a large amount of data into Redshift is easy using the COPY command. 1, uploads are initially disabled by default, due to security considerations. In this tutorial we will learn how to do multiple file uploads using Multer and Express in Node. option from the dropdown. Upload and save CSV on server inside a directory "root/uploaded_csv". D:\gkz\article\Nodejs-Import-CSV-File-to-MySQL>npm init This utility will walk you through creating a package. Importing Resources from Text file. js Library that Supports Both Promises and Error-First Callbacks; Creating API's with Node. Use the stream based API for scalability and the sync or mixed APIs for simplicity. Don't forget to check that out as well. 3 or previous, will NOT work with UTF-16 encoded files. Learn how to Read CSV File using NodeJS. Import CSV file using NodeJS and AJAX into MongoDB collection. Email; This is a trick which can save you a lot of time when working with a dataset spread across multiple CSV files. You can import and export your data in a variety of formats. If you want to verify your website with a third-party service such as Google Search Console, then use the meta tag method instead. Ask Question 8. These files use double quotes for text qualifiers. As we know the "fs" module is used to manipulate files in the server. The CSV file information is browsed into a String variable using the File class ReadAllText method. ) To write data from a table to a file, use SELECT INTO OUTFILE. js, but false if run by require('. Remember to place this CSV file in the folder that Python is running in. The following command shows. Exporting from a view does not remove documents from the view, but simply copies the data into a new file. js Server If you have a front-end that needs to accept a CSV file, upload it to a server using jQuery, and then have that Node. You can use this script to create. register_dialect() class of csv module. Toggle navigation. Sample CSV Import File. Uploading the Contacts File and Importing the Data into Your Address Book After preparing your contact upload file, you can upload the contact information and display in the Convio Address Book. Save imported CSV file on AWS s3 server. Upload CSV File on S3 bucket using NodeJS. This application can directly import contacts to your device in a flexible mode. - Click the CHECK FILE button if you want to validate the file. 8) Click Export. Also files without headers can be imported. First know that what is upload and download. Configure the semicolon ; for row delimiter. Click the link to download the sample CSV import file. Demonstrates how to upload a file to an SSH server. Maatwebsite packages through you can easily get data, also you can group by data. This is very common feature that have every application. Many applications are capable of exporting to CSV. To import list in the CSV format, you need to install the QuickBooks Import Excel and CSV toolkit. WP Ultimate CSV Importer is a robust import tool designed to help you make your website development easy. read_csv (r'Path where the CSV file is stored\File name. Provide comprehensive parsing parameters. Learn more about creating or editing CSV files. Published in Nodejs Express RestAPI – Upload/Import CSV File to MySQL – using Fast-CSV & Multer Subscribe to receive latest articles and resources, straight to your inbox. How to upload single file/image in nodejs expressjs anmol chanana. (maybe it is best to check this beforehands from the source) In Modeler unter the tab "Sources" you find a note "Var. WordPress Ultimate CSV Importer Pro. Click Export. You don't need to upload any file to the root folder of your site. iss video mein maine bataya hai ki kaise asani se CSV file ko autocad me import kiya ja sakta is link pe click karne ke baad jo text file khulegi use pura select karne ke baad note pad me copy. First of all, you need to import the aws-sdk module and create a new S3 object. js, as you probably know, is much different than your typical JavaScript in the browser. The Quick Entry Import uses comma separated value ( CSV ) files in standard Microsoft Windows format, used to transfer information between different software. Related posts: – Nodejs Express RestAPI – Upload. It is able to get a stream as input and read it line by line without blocking the event loop, so basically while you are processing a file your server won't be stuck and other requests can still be processed normally. This CSV file is shown at the following link: Example CSV File. JSFi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Learn how to Write CSV File using NodeJS. If you have any other file type you will need to open using an intermediate application, such as “Microsoft Excel” and save as CSV and import into the system. This is a full-featured CSV parsing tool running entirely on your browser. Uploading the Contacts File and Importing the Data into Your Address Book After preparing your contact upload file, you can upload the contact information and display in the Convio Address Book. js using csvtojson lib. It will be useful to have data from MySQL database in CSV file format because you can analyze and format the data in the way you want. js and express. 9) After the export is complete, click Close. Amazon S3 can publish events (for example, when an object is created in a bucket) to AWS Lambda and invoke your Lambda function by passing the event data as a parameter. Your CSV files must be in a specific format. Below are some features: Strictly follow CSV definition RF4180. You can do batch imports of large amounts of data into a Neo4j database from CSV files, using the import command of neo4j-admin. js in Action: understand "os" module in node. Everything has changed after the revolution of Node. To import tags from text file and apply to your mp3 files you need: 1) Select tags type ID3v1 or ID3v2 in main form. Then, you'll see how to do the whole thing in reverse and download a CSV data dump from AngularJS. csv file, Build37) MyHeritage (. 7) At this time, you may choose an alternate location to back up the csv if you'd like. separator ',' sqlite>. JSFi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Hi, as in SQL Server 2005/2008 Express Edition it isn't possible to save any import/export data pkgs, is it possible to create a stored procedure to import data from csv files and write the read data into a SQL table?. csv), in which the comma character (,) typically separates each field of text. This is "kwautopart-import part with csv file" by Hanh Nguyen on Vimeo, the home for high quality videos and the people who love them. If a user clicks on Import CSV button an AJAX request is sent to the server to import a CSV file using nodejs. Our application : I am going to develop same application as I have done in last tutorial with some additional code changes which makes it multiple file upload. Sep 29, 2013 at 2:31pm UTC. csv) / vCard file - Gmail™ This shows you how to import contacts to Gmail from a saved. How should I make upload route for that files in express?. input_file = csv. The CSV file can then be used to synchronize other databases or to get Lists of data. entries (): It helps to iterate over all key-value pairs present in object. js library for reading and writing files: pls open repo/tutorial for how upload csv. Setup a private space for you and your coworkers to ask questions and share information. The post Nodejs Express RestAPI - Upload/Import CSV File to MySQL - using Fast-CSV & Multer appeared first on grokonez. maatwebsite/excel is provide large functionality of excel or csv file import and exort in laravel. js for createReadStream is to read the file in 16KB chunks at a time. The characters can be separated with a variety of characters and can be surrounded by quotation marks. What I have to show today is a simple Node. File Upload with ASP. The source code below contains a working example (in the form of a SharePoint hosted App). Steps to reproduce (Magento 2. Parse and Read Excel Files (xls/xlsx) With JavaScript file for parsing and converting XLS files to JSON, CSV or a Drag and Drop and File Reader API pieces can. Download your trades from any exchange or create your own export file in Excel 2. Keep the file type CSV (Comma delimited) (*. Examine your tabular data source. To read a CSV file in Node. Create ConvertExcelToXml class to convert excel file using Open XML API. Newman is a command line Collection Runner for Postman. Demonstrates how to read a. npm init process-csv. The format , delimiter , and containsHeader fields are skipped because the default values are acceptable. csv file, you will see the following output. It has a good amount of configuration and features with UI(filepicker. I highly doubt it. Uploading files is an important feature in modern web applications. 1, “SELECT INTO Syntax”. There is an awesome node project which helped me a lot. Everybody has different data modeling needs, so I will teach you how to quickly roll out your own NodeJS CSV-to-Firestore command line import tool. how to import csv file in nodejs and write it in mysql using sequelize. CSV files and then import it. CSV files must be correctly formatted to import. How to read and parse a CSV file using Node. Select the location for the exported data and name your file (be sure to set the file extension as. It is focused on the format that is preferred by Microsoft Excel. There are three pre-existing BSD compatible CSV parsers which this component will hopefully make redundant (authors willing):. View, manipulate, generate reports, and convert and extract text data from GEDCOM files (CSV, for import to Excel) using GedScape software. The downloads for. What I have to show today is a simple Node. D:\gkz\article\Nodejs-Import-CSV-File-to-MySQL>npm init This utility will walk you through creating a package. The CSV file saved by FLink is in Unicode (UTF-8) format. You can also force double quotes around each field value or it will be determined for you. csv() how the address of a file to be read is given, when uploading file from PC to RStudio. First make a CSV with 1 column called “PrimarySmtpAddress” populate with all the SMTP address of the users your adding to the distro (example below) Copy to the system that the command will be run on. js is the server side scripting language. In an appropriate application, look for the “Import” or “Import CSV” option, which lets you select the CSV file to import. It is able to get a stream as input and read it line by line without blocking the event loop, so basically while you are processing a file your server won't be stuck and other requests can still be processed normally. The CSV import process saves time and prevents errors, by submitting data in a CSV (comma-separated value) file. , into a table. This is to do with your computer's regional setting. CSV File Format. If you plan to import the file into a spreadsheet program , you might need to specify the Unicode (UTF-8) format during the import process. Uploading files is one of the most common tasks performed by web developers. Your Python code must import the csv library. Click the Import Products button. Crypto API; File. However some excellent. Store the file in a secure location. xml in the Applications Manager and the page components will appear in the Structure pane. This will need to be unzipped to a. You don't need to upload any file to the root folder of your site. MySQL provides an easy way to export the query’s result into a CSV file that resides in the database server. Next, drag a Flat File Source from the SSIS Toolbox onto the Data Flow palette as shown below. Upload and save CSV on server inside a directory "root/uploaded_csv". Multer is middleware for Express and Node. This script may be used to create Attributes and Bindings in the FIM Portal Schema based on information in a CSV file. You may be better served by writing a script that pull data from the Oracle using the driver and then inserts into MongoDB using the driver. The first row defines the names for the fields that follow. In French, Excel will expect a semi-colons ; instead of a comma ,. Click File > Open > Browse to select a CSV file from a folder, remember to choose All Files in the drop-down list next to File name box. js, this will be true if run via node foo. Learn how to Write CSV File using NodeJS. (See Section 13. How to read csv file in node js. File Receiving via the Node. Thanx for your reaction. csv file on your computer. For example, you can export thousands of contacts from an email service to a CSV file then import the file into an address organizer or another email service. NET Web API asynchronously using the Task-based pattern introduced in. 6 application. Editing XML Files With NodeJS In this tutorial I’m going to be showing you how we can create a NodeJS script that takes in a csv file and outputs the contents of that CSV file as JSON. After you've exported contacts to a. js Posted on 31/5/10 by Felix Geisendörfer A few weeks ago I set out to create a new multipart/form-data parser for node. Our application : I am going to develop same application as I have done in last tutorial with some additional code changes which makes it multiple file upload. js middleware, used to upload or handle multipart/form-data, on the top of Busboy. In this case, we upload the file using a return number value from Date. Create a Node. Remember to place this CSV file in the folder that Python is running in. It is able to get a stream as input and read it line by line without blocking the event loop, so basically while you are processing a file your server won't be stuck and other requests can still be processed normally. Upload Csv File In Nodejs.